Similarly, Portrait of a Lady on Fire (2019) amplifies romance by removing nearly all dialogue in its most intense scenes, replacing it with stares and the sound of a crackling fire. The dynamic here is one of forbidden observation: Héloïse does not know she is being painted for a suitor. Every glance becomes a secret, every brushstroke an act of rebellion. The relationship’s power comes from what is not said — an amplification of silence itself.

Ultimately, we turn to film for romantic storylines because life’s relationships are often muted — dulled by routine, fear, or the simple inability to articulate our deepest needs. Cinema turns up the volume. It gives us the grand gesture (the boombox outside the window in Say Anything ), the perfect last line (the "you had me at hello" in Jerry Maguire ), and the tragic recognition of a love born too late (the final scene of In the Mood for Love ).
